what interests me the most is when Lyle is talking about the type of pocket he likes. There seems to be such a focus on having a tight channel in todays game; a "if your channel isn't tight then youre doing it wrong" mentality. But Lyle basically says he doesn't like a overly defined channel because of how the ball gets caught in the channel after a few dodges and not release the way he wants from those unconventional angles he often holds his stick at. Just goes to show that stringing is about player preference, not what's deemed to be the "best" way to go about it.
